Output a98073a5cf86f7b8d7b2f1936daf3151e201aa2012def25f95150104d307220f:1

value
2322545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2691b60ff2b1031e431c1a95dac657750bbe17e OP_EQUAL
address
3KQxviaZ71VXCqhRnMfgYZ2rzYd4VkcJtA
transaction
a98073a5cf86f7b8d7b2f1936daf3151e201aa2012def25f95150104d307220f
spent
true